Sjögren's syndrome at the crossroad of polyautoimmunity.

What was done
A cross-sectional study evaluated 410 patients with Sjögren's syndrome to determine the prevalence, risk factors, and clustering patterns of coexisting autoimmune diseases (polyautoimmunity). Risk factors were assessed via logistic regression analysis, and phenotypic clustering was evaluated using the Rogers and Tanimoto index.
What was found
Polyautoimmunity was present in 134 patients (32.6%), and 35 patients (8.5%) met criteria for multiple autoimmune syndrome. The most common coexisting conditions forming a cluster group were autoimmune thyroid disease (21.5%), rheumatoid arthritis (8.3%), systemic lupus erythematosus (7.6%), and inflammatory bowel disease (0.7%). Disease duration, a history of habitual smoking, and a history of spontaneous abortion were identified as risk factors for polyautoimmunity (odds ratios and confidence intervals were not reported in the abstract).
Why it matters
This study establishes that roughly one-third of Sjögren's syndrome patients have concurrent autoimmune disorders, particularly thyroid and systemic rheumatic conditions, emphasizing the need for comprehensive screening and pointing toward shared environmental and reproductive risk factors.
Limits
The cross-sectional design prevents causal conclusions regarding the identified risk factors. Numerical effect sizes, odds ratios, confidence intervals, and p-values are omitted from the abstract, and patient demographics or referral biases cannot be determined from the provided summary.
